Which of the following is a common metabolic disorder for which newborns are commonly screened?
Besides PKU and hypothyroidism, other common metabolic disorders looked for in a newborn screening are: Galactosemia. Sickle cell disease. Cystic fibrosis.

What are Minnesota’s laws on blood tests for newborns?
The law requires hospitals, doctors, and midwives in Minnesota to collect a few drops of blood from every baby and send the drops on a card to the Minnesota Department of Health. The blood is tested for multiple disorders unless the parent refuses in writing.
When to collect a blood specimen for screening of newborns?
A blood specimen must be collected for screening when the baby is between 24 and 48 hours old. If the specimen is collected from an infant before 24 hours of age, a second specimen must be collected no later than the 14th day of life. 1. Do not use capillary tubes to collect blood spot specimen. 2.
